You've probably seen my review of Vistaero, we stayed there with six kids ages 2-5. It worked very well for us, we put the kids in bedrooms with the adults (in the pull out sofas). We rented the pack-n-plays through Destination St. John, and they were at the house when we arrived.
Villa worked great for our group, it's very spacious, with large living area and kitchen, huge decks, large bedrooms.
None of the bedrooms connect through interior doors, so if you have kids sleeping in a room by themselves, you may want to bring a baby monitor so you can hear them if they get up. Also, three of the bedrooms are on the lower floor, so if you're hanging out on the upper decks at night, you might want the monitor so you can hear them in the bedrooms below.
We also had a wireless window/door alarm that we put on the outside door of the bedroom that would chime if the door was opened, that way we would know that one of the kids was up and about.
